Cronos says $9.2 million remains unrecovered after Tectonic exploit, chain rollback

Cronos has disclosed that $9.19 million of funds were moved off its blockchain before intervention during the Tectonic exploit. According to the post-mortem report, the total affected borrowing amounted to $120.4 million, with 7.6% transferred off-network. Validators halted the network during the exploit, restoring operations after balances were recovered. The incident, initially estimated at around $75 million, now has an official accounting of the funds that could not be reversed.
